1.1 INTRODUCTION
Description
The SysteMate 2000 shown schematically above is designed to provide sealed system
space heating and mains pressure hot water at high fl ow rates when coupled to any
remotely sited, condensing or non condensing, boiler suitable for sealed heating
systems, as long as they comply with the recommendations contained in the rest
of this manual.
The SysteMate 2000 is an indirectly heated hot water only thermal store and is
supplied with the factory fi tted controls and equipment shown in Section 1.2

Technical Data.

The indirect heat exchanger is highly effi cient and designed to provide extremely
quick hot water recovery as well as back-up space heating when using 'Switch' .
For details of how to produce SAP ratings calculations contact Gledhill Technical
Department.
Because the F & E cistern is only used to fi ll the thermal store the standard
appliance is supplied as a manual fi ll model, i,e, without a ballvalve and overfl ow,
which makes it particularly suitable for use in fl ats/apartments. A ballvalve and
overfl ow fi tting can be supplied as an optional extra if required.

1.0 DESIGN
An important feature of this product is that
hot water can be supplied directly from the
mains at conventional fl ow rates without the
need for temperature and pressure relief safety
valves or expansion vessels. This is achieved
by passing the mains water through a plate
heat exchanger. The outlet temperature of the
domestic hot water is maintained by a printed
circuit board, which controls the speed of the
pump circulating the primary water from the
store through the plate heat exchanger.
To comply with the Benchmark Guidance Note
for Water Treatment in heating and hot water
systems the installer should check the hardness
levels of the water supply and if necessary fi t
an in-line scale inhibitor/reducer to provide
protection to the whole of the domestic water
system.
If scale should ever become a problem the plate
heat exchanger is easily isolated and quickly
replaced with a service exchange unit which
can be obtained at a nominal cost from Gledhill.
For further details see Section 1.3 Hot and cold
Water Systems.
The whole system is controlled by a special
electronic control p.c.b. complete with
programmer to which an external room
thermostat can be easily connected.
The pcb also incorporates the facility to operate
the heating pump for a few seconds every few
days when the heating is not being used, to
reduce the likelihood of the pumps sticking
as well as providing a boiler pump overrun
facility.

The SysteMate 2000 is available with the option
of 'Switch' which will provide a 9kW electrical
emergency backup in case of failure of the
main heat source. See section 1.3 System
Details for further information.
There is no facility available to incorporate a
standard 3kW immersion heater for back up
hot water only.
Gledhill are part of the 'Benchmark' scheme
and a separate commissioning/service log
book is included with the product.
